Robert W. Brown, longtime lawyer Robert Wendell Brown, 87, a longtime Detroit area lawyer, died at Henry Ford Hospital on Saturday after a stroke. A Farmington Hills resident, Mr.

Brown practiced law in Detroit from 1926 to 1981, then moved his practice to Farmington Hills before retiring in 1988. His career included assisting a special grand jury investigation of Highland Park in the 1940s. Mr. Brown was a past president of the Farmington School Board, a member of the Friends of the Library in Detroit and Farmington Hills and an elder in his church. He is survived by his wife, Barbara; daughters Bonnie Travis and Mary Fletcher, three grandchildren, and two sisters.

Mr. Brown's body was donated to Wayne State University. A memorial service is scheduled for 2 p.m. Dec. 10 at the First Presbyterian Church of Farmington, 26165 Farmington Road, Farmington Hills.
